The care itself was fine but the staff moral is low as a conversation with a staff member in a lift revealed. The NHS cannot take the strain of a rapidly increasing population for ever!!! From a personal point of view the parking situation is a nightmare making my arrival for a minor op a stressful experience. We were in a long line of cars driving round and round trying to fine a space. There is not enough parking and to make matters worse the road outside and all the surrounding streets are all double yellow lines. Many people were parked on these anyway, presumable prepared to risk getting caught rather than miss an appointment. I can't walk too far but am not a disabled badge holder and I'm sure many other people are in the same position. Something needs to be done!
